Transaction 1753f8c5a55cf805bca377ed408dc6018b4c110e5740a5aadecba1326a006beb
1 Input
1 Output
-
1753f8c5a55cf805bca377ed408dc6018b4c110e5740a5aadecba1326a006beb:0
- value
- 25497310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b104e6cf12fa00e53c2bb267475c129d5a643546 OP_EQUALVERIFY OP_CHECKSIG
- address
- LbMwjjdxg5hdTajQ93uob564gYLwccrQTs